I am hoping to trace the family of Catherine Monaghan and her brother Philip who came to Australia (Port Phillip) on "Alexander" arriving 24 Dec 1841.
She married a Henry Davis within a few years as their first child was born 1845 in Victoria..I am unable to find a Victorian marriage in the indexes available to me.
I am hoping that I might be able to trace their parents.
